    Default 5/16 Murvaul


    Had a pretty good day. My wife and I fished Saturday and caught 40 or so crappie w/ 13 being keepers. It took me a little bit to find them, but they were cooperative once I did. Most were caught on jigs a few on minnows. 12-16 fow around wood and brush. I'll be sure to take my camera next time.
